Traveled to Edenton for the first time to experience this quaint, historic town. Chose to stay at Inner Banks Inn because of the reviews and the proximity to the historic area. The room we chose was the Charles Eden suite in the main house and it was a comfortable, well appointed room. The breakfast the next morning was very good, service excellent. The location of the Inn was very convenient, we walked to the historic area very quickly. The issue I have is with the hostess who greeted us upon check in. She was a very lovely, helpful woman who got us situated the evening we arrived. She asked if we would be touring the town the next day and since we had planned on it, she offered to set us up for a trolley and/or walking tour if we'd like. She said the folks who ran it knew her and she did it all the time for her guests and that she would call over in the morning to let them know we were coming for the tours. For the 2 of us she charged $60. We agreed, not knowing what any prices were for either tour. The next day, during our tours, which were both worth it, we found out that had we purchased the tickets where the tours depart which would have been easy enough, it would have cost a total of $36! Shame on the Inn for up-charging SO much and taking advantage of us like that! Shame on us for not having done our homework on pricing ahead of time. Lesson learned but it did leave a bad taste in our mouths.
